#809648 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#809648 is composed of 50.2% red, 58.8%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 52%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 76.9 degrees, a saturation of 35.1% and a lightness of 43.5%. #809648 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#012d00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#809648 color description : Dark moderate green.
#809648 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#809648 has RGB values of R:128, G:150,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 8427080.
